In which town was the movie Deliverance filmed?

Deliverance, the iconic 1972 film, was primarily filmed in the picturesque Rabun County of northeastern Georgia. This stunning region, characterized by its rugged landscapes and lush forests, provided the perfect backdrop for the film’s intense outdoor adventure. Key scenes were shot in the breathtaking Tallulah Gorge, located southeast of Clayton, where the dramatic cliffs and river rapids added to the film’s tension and allure.

In addition to the Tallulah Gorge, the film’s canoe scenes took place on the Chattooga River, which gracefully winds through the area, forming the border between Georgia and South Carolina. The combination of these striking locations not only showcased the natural beauty of the region but also contributed significantly to the film’s gripping narrative. Was Drew really shot in Deliverance?

In the gripping tension of Deliverance, the fate of Drew becomes a haunting mystery after he unexpectedly pitches forward into the water, prompting Lewis to declare that he has been shot. However, when the group eventually discovers Drew’s body, they find no visible bullet wound, leaving his death shrouded in ambiguity. This lack of evidence has led some viewers to speculate that the strain of their harrowing experience may have caused Drew to suffer a stroke or heart attack, adding an unsettling layer to the film’s exploration of survival and the human psyche under extreme duress.
